| Index: net/url_request/url_request_http_job.cc
|
| diff --git a/net/url_request/url_request_http_job.cc b/net/url_request/url_request_http_job.cc
|
| index 0a6632e08b5fb0da630f0a9287b9460cb314d7bb..c9aa4cc2ed326c6518658e1a01917401f97711cf 100644
|
| --- a/net/url_request/url_request_http_job.cc
|
| +++ b/net/url_request/url_request_http_job.cc
|
| @@ -344,13 +344,10 @@ void URLRequestHttpJob::NotifyHeadersComplete() {
|
| if (sdch_manager) {
|
| SdchProblemCode rv = sdch_manager->IsInSupportedDomain(request()->url());
|
| if (rv != SDCH_OK) {
|
| - // If SDCH is just disabled, it is not a real error.
|
| - if (rv != SDCH_DISABLED) {
|
| - SdchManager::SdchErrorRecovery(rv);
|
| - request()->net_log().AddEvent(
|
| - NetLog::TYPE_SDCH_DECODING_ERROR,
|
| - base::Bind(&NetLogSdchResourceProblemCallback, rv));
|
| - }
|
| + SdchManager::SdchErrorRecovery(rv);
|
| + request()->net_log().AddEvent(
|
| + NetLog::TYPE_SDCH_DECODING_ERROR,
|
| + base::Bind(&NetLogSdchResourceProblemCallback, rv));
|
| } else {
|
| const std::string name = "Get-Dictionary";
|
| std::string url_text;
|
| @@ -559,13 +556,10 @@ void URLRequestHttpJob::AddExtraHeaders() {
|
| SdchProblemCode rv = sdch_manager->IsInSupportedDomain(request()->url());
|
| if (rv != SDCH_OK) {
|
| advertise_sdch = false;
|
| - // If SDCH is just disabled, it is not a real error.
|
| - if (rv != SDCH_DISABLED) {
|
| - SdchManager::SdchErrorRecovery(rv);
|
| - request()->net_log().AddEvent(
|
| - NetLog::TYPE_SDCH_DECODING_ERROR,
|
| - base::Bind(&NetLogSdchResourceProblemCallback, rv));
|
| - }
|
| + SdchManager::SdchErrorRecovery(rv);
|
| + request()->net_log().AddEvent(
|
| + NetLog::TYPE_SDCH_DECODING_ERROR,
|
| + base::Bind(&NetLogSdchResourceProblemCallback, rv));
|
| }
|
| }
|
| if (advertise_sdch) {
|
|
|